Transaction fb0633c3c22c14f81e9db7710b0ea36799333dc30a044dce49c3d05ded377405

1 Input
1 Outputs
  • fb0633c3c22c14f81e9db7710b0ea36799333dc30a044dce49c3d05ded377405:0
  • value  87711
    address  18iVAhvGj3BfgwRq1q7QY44NVWuXsuxtCX